What does Wall of Nets do?

Wall of Nets is a Creature — Wall. Its Oracle text reads: "Defender (This creature can't attack.) At end of combat, exile all creatures blocked by this creature. When this creature leaves the battlefield, return all cards exiled with it to the battlefield under their owners' control." — view the full Oracle text on Scryfall.

What type of card is Wall of Nets?

Wall of Nets is a Creature — Wall. It is a Rare card from the Exodus set. Learn more about Board Wipe in our MTG wiki.
